Volunteer Task Allocation System

Volunteer Task Allocation System is a project which focuses on automating volunteer recruitment process by allocating and assigning tasks automatically with the aid of intelligent systems concepts such as the �Fuzzy Set Theory.�

The system revolves around evaluating and ranking volunteers� capabilities based on different types of tasks and its requirements. How the ranking method is put into motion is aimed to ease recruitment process by extracting personal capability ratings from a specific volunteer for a specific task. The fuzzy set operations are performed based on the importance weightage of skills from each volunteer in order to compute the overall ranking against other volunteers. This result will ensure that the most capable and qualified volunteer is allocated the given task. The availability of the volunteers, a factor which could be considered a constraint, could impact the result of the rankings, thus providing a new outcome to the previous.

The application will also act as a centralized platform for all volunteer-related activities; both the volunteers and the hosts are provided with many features as use cases within the application to enhance the overall user experience. Some examples would be creating events and tasks, updating or deleting created events and tasks, updating personal information and skills rating, viewing current and past events that occurred, and many more. Features for system admin would also be provided for the maintenance purpose of the overall application.

The motive behind this project is to simplify the volunteer-based environment and automate several processes which are currently being done manually with maximum human intervention and requiring a lot of time and effort. The effectiveness of the application system allows the volunteer recruitment process to be more time efficient and optimal, whilst at the same time taking immense weight off the event hosts and volunteers.
